Transaction 01e38993677cfbdb59787863020b222ed6f81bb120715224b124f43a1e15d40e
1 Input
2 Outputs
- 01e38993677cfbdb59787863020b222ed6f81bb120715224b124f43a1e15d40e:0
- 01e38993677cfbdb59787863020b222ed6f81bb120715224b124f43a1e15d40e:1
value 37845
address 39Hi8rf64wmNv7pg2N77GXgXdrDAxvw1iK
value 333733
address 1G4JmkM8ZmSbNFwhehtJjFhWqQxFJdSaVq